Pointing a photograph X said to his friend Y, "She is the only daughter of the father of my mother." How X is related to the person of photograph?
Daughter
Son
Nephew
Cannot be decided
Answer: Option
Explanation:

'The only daughter of the father of X's mother' means mother of X.

Hence X is the son of the lady in the photograph.
